Anarchy Online provides a rich and expansive science fiction world that encourages deep exploration, strategic thinking, and complex character development. Its core design fosters strong teamwork and communication skills through cooperative missions and guild-based activities. Players can engage in creative expression through character customization and even city construction, while tackling diverse challenges that enhance problem-solving and adaptive learning.

As an online multiplayer game, Anarchy Online contains elements common to MMOs that can encourage prolonged engagement, such as variable rewards and escalating commitment. The presence of microtransactions, while not explicitly 'pay-to-win', introduces a potential for spending pressure. Competitive player-versus-player interactions and social comparison within the game's community may also pose social-emotional risks. While direct 'stranger chat' is absent, other forms of social interaction and competition remain.
